most of the places dont book out due to the tourist numbers being down seeing that the the Military Coup is still on and the GFC has kept numbers generally down, other than Octopus which is popular and the small dorm fills quick most of the time, the bula pass with the accm with save you a few bucks from memory and seeing you have the early day departure you may like to consider going all the way North first then winding your way back down or vice versa. some Mamanuca islands can swing a early morning island departure x the island to the airport for you but it costs so best returning the late arvo the day before. enjoy! | 1 | |
Beer is typically between F$4 and F$5. Blue Lagoon & Octopus attract a more mature crowd and are not really party places. They are great choices. Manta Ray has more of a party atmosphere, a so-so beach, and good snorkeling. There are nicer beaches on the opposite side of the island, and there's nobody at them. Beachcomber is the best option if you're looking to get pissed. I'd generally recommend spending 2 or 3 nights at an island. 1 night is rushed, and more than 3 can get dull. As these places are among the most popular resorts, I would recommend reserving them - Octopus & Manta Ray dorms filled up every night I was at them. | 2 | |
